Appropriates moneys to State Forestry Department for 2017-2019 biennium to carry out integrated pest management program to combat Sudden Oak Death. Requires department to expend part of appropriation as grant for task force to encourage and coordinate county integrated pest management programs to combat Sudden Oak Death. Declares emergency, effective July 1, 2017.
Directs Department of Education to coordinate with Oregon FFA Association to increase student achievement and improve college attendance and career placement for students enrolled in agricultural education courses. Directs department to establish grant program for purpose of funding extended duty contracts to agricultural and science educational programs during summer months. Directs expenses of grant program to be paid from High School Graduation and College and Career Readiness Fund. Declares emergency, effective on passage.
Establishes refundable tax credit against income or corporate excise taxes for employers in specified industrial sectors for wages paid to employees at or below specified rate. Modifies amount of credit based on year in which wages are paid. Disallows credit if employer is penalized for failing to comply with Oregon occupational safety and health laws and rules. Prohibits employer from receiving credit if employer has reduced wages with intention to qualify for credit. Limits total amount of credit that may be claimed per fiscal year. Applies to tax years beginning on or after January 1, 2017, and before January 1, 2027. Takes effect on 91st day following adjournment sine die.
Proposes amendment to Oregon Constitution to replace term "declaration of emergency" with term "early implementation date" in those bills that Legislative Assembly determines need to go into effect earlier than 91st day following adjournment sine die of session at which bills are enacted. Requires bills with early implementation date to state justification for early implementation. Authorizes courts of law to review justification statement to ascertain veracity and accuracy of statement. Authorizes court to strike early implementation date if justification statement is not truthful or accurate. Refers proposed amendment to people for their approval or rejection at next regular general election.

Establishes Homeownership Repair and Rehabilitation Program within Housing and Community Services Department to provide grants to eligible nonprofit organizations to provide financial assistance to persons in low income households for repair and rehabilitation of residences. Delineates program requirements. Establishes Homeownership Repair and Rehabilitation Program Fund and continuously appropriates moneys in fund to department. Appropriates moneys to department to award grants to eligible nonprofit organizations to participate in program. Makes program and fund operative January 1, 2018. Declares emergency, effective July 1, 2017.
Establishes Ocean Beach Fund. Directs amount of transient lodging tax revenues from state recreation area lodgings along ocean shore received by State Parks and Recreation Department to Ocean Beach Fund. Directs department to spend moneys from fund for expenses of managing state recreation areas along ocean shore. Takes effect on 91st day following adjournment sine die.
